Output 6a50c3dd9439d0b0a9da03cd87c6404bc4bb02c3cf809f6ebd4244ccba0efdce:106

value
352428289
script pubkey
OP_0 OP_PUSHBYTES_20 b93d61c0ab20aa93a747ccee8bbecd86ebb2a62e
address
bc1qhy7krs9tyz4f8f68enhgh0kdsm4m9f3w7ra303
transaction
6a50c3dd9439d0b0a9da03cd87c6404bc4bb02c3cf809f6ebd4244ccba0efdce
spent
true